Output d51fed94607f3cd71b43d2593e3ccd1d6171fb317944cfc330470224d9d80fac:1

value
12520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44138ef97a97e880ddb773cee9a58a9e41c59702 OP_EQUAL
address
9xeE3P81x5Fkbw33mER13XskrU1sD1fyXV
transaction
d51fed94607f3cd71b43d2593e3ccd1d6171fb317944cfc330470224d9d80fac